Barite, also known as Baryte, is a naturally occurring mineral composed primarily of barium sulfate (BaSO₄). Renowned for its high specific gravity, chemical inertness, and whiteness, Barite is one of the most important industrial minerals. Its primary use is in oil and gas drilling fluids, where it acts as a weighting agent to control formation pressure.
Beyond drilling, Barite finds applications in paints, plastics, rubber, glass, radiation shielding, and medical imaging due to its unique density and brightness. Balsa Petrokimya supplies high-quality Barite tailored to meet diverse industrial needs across global markets.
